Understanding 佐證 (zuǒ zhèng): Meaning, Usage, and Examples

In the realm of Chinese language, the term 佐證 (zuǒ zhèng) plays an essential role in conveying the idea of support, evidence, or substantiation. This article delves into the meaning, grammatical structure, and provides practical examples to enhance your understanding of this term.

What Does 佐證 Mean?

The term 佐證 (zuǒ zhèng) is a composite of two characters: 佐 (zuǒ) meaning “to assist” or “to help,” and 證 (zhèng) meaning “to prove” or “evidence.” Together, they create the meaning of providing evidence or supporting proof in a debate, discussion, or argument. It is frequently used in legal and academic contexts, where substantiation of claims is crucial.

Grammatical Structure of 佐證

To grasp the usage of 佐證 (zuǒ zhèng), it’s important to analyze its grammatical structure: example sentences

Components of 佐證

  • 佐 (zuǒ): This character functions as a verb, indicating the action of assisting or aiding.
  • 證 (zhèng): This character typically acts as a noun or can be associated with the action of proving or certifying something.

When combined as 佐證, they produce a noun phrase that refers to the evidence or proof provided to support a particular claim or argument.

Usage in Sentences

The term can be used in various contexts, particularly in formal discourse. Below are a few structural nuances and examples of its usage:

1. As a Subject or Object

In sentences, 佐證 can serve both as a subject and an object. Let’s see how it can be utilized:

  • Subject: 在法庭上,佐證是非常重要的。 (In court, evidence is extremely important.)
  • Object: 他提供了足夠的佐證來支持他的理論。 (He provided sufficient evidence to support his theory.)

2. In Academic Writing

In an academic context, 佐證 is used to describe the evidence supporting theoretical claims:

  • 研究中有許多佐證來證明這一觀點。 grammar (The research had many pieces of evidence to support this viewpoint.)

3. In Discussion or Debate

  • To reinforce an argument in discussions or debates, you can say:
    這些資料能夠作為有力的佐證。 (This data can serve as strong evidence.)

Example Sentences Using 佐證

To further illustrate the practical usage of the term 佐證, here are several sentences:

  • 在我們的論文中,我們必須提供足夠的佐證來支持我們的觀點。 (In our paper, we must provide sufficient evidence to support our viewpoint.)
  • 法律系的學生需要學會如何收集和分析佐證。 (Law students need to learn how to collect and analyze evidence.)
  • 他的說法缺乏有力的佐證,因此不被接受。 (His claim lacks strong evidence and is therefore not accepted.)
